bstract We perform a systematic bootstrap analysis of four-point one-loop Mellin amplitudes for super gluons in AdS 5 × S 3 with arbitrary Kaluza-Klein weights. The analysis produces the general expressions for these amplitudes at extremalities two and three, as well as analytic results for many other special cases. From these results we observe remarkable simplicity. We find that the Mellin amplitudes always contain only simultaneous poles in two Mellin-Mandelstam variables, extending a previous observation in the simplest case with the lowest Kaluza-Klein weights. Moreover, we discover a substantial extension of the implication of the eight-dimensional hidden conformal symmetry, which goes far beyond the Mellin poles associated with the leading logarithmic singularities. This leaves only a small finite set of poles which can be determined on a case-by-case basis from the contributions of protected operators in the OPE.
